Ecuador's experience in the fight against corruption will be discussed at this event. Ecuador's Attorney General, Dr. Diana Salazar has prosecuted some of the region's most high-profile corruption cases. With the support of civil society, Diana Salazar has contributed significantly to the fight against corruption in Ecuador, serving as a model in Latin America and providing lessons for other countries.
